Castro, Larsen Pace Golf Team in Las Vegas

March 9, 2007

ATLANTA –

Roberto Castro shot a two-under-par 70 Friday and Kevin Larsen added a 71 to lead Georgia Tech into third place after 18 holes at the Southern Highlands Collegiate golf tournament in Las Vegas, Nev.

Tech, ranked 17th in the nation, bunched its scores together Friday, getting an even-par 72 from freshman Chesson Hadley and a 73 from sophomore Cameron Trinale in posting a team total of 286, two strokes under par and four back of 13th-ranked UCLA (282). No. 6 Georgia is in second place at 3-under 285.

Castro, a senior from Alpharetta, Ga., opened his round with four birdies and an eagle on the front side before settling back to his 70, which placed him in a tie for seventh individually, three shots behind Martin Piller of Texas A&M (5-under 67). Larsen, a senior from Santa Barbara, Calif., scored a hole-in-one on the par 3 12th hole in his round and is in a group of six players tied for ninth place.

Hadley, a freshman from Raleigh, N.C., who has made the travel squad in each of Tech’s three spring events, closed fast with three birdies in the last six holes and is tied for 15th place. Tringale, a sophomore from Laguna Niguel, Calif., is tied for 21st with his 73.

Piller has a one-shot lead over UCLA’s Kevin Chappell and Georgia’s Chris Kirk and Brendon Todd, who each shot 68 Friday. Billy Horschel of Florida and Lucas Lee of UCLA are tied for fifth place after shooting 69.

The second round is set for Saturday, with the final 18 holes scheduled for Sunday. Live scoring is available at http://www.golfstatresults.com//public/index.cfm?tournament_id=947
